It was first established in 1740 and closed in 2000. It was demolished in around 2001 **
A listing of historical London public houses, Taverns, Inns, Beer Houses and Hotels in St Luke parish of London, Middlesex - now in East London. The St Luke parish of London listing uses information from census, Trade Directories and History to add licensees, bar staff, Lodgers and Visitors.

Leopard, 133 Seward Street - in 2000
From the Archives of East London & City CAMRA
The following entries are in this format:
Year/Publican or other Resident/Relationship to Head and or Occupation/Age/Where Born/Source.
1802/Mr Linney/../../../London Gazette, 10 October 1828 **
1819/John Woodrough / Victualler /../../Sun Fire Office records held at
Guildhall Library **
1822/William Harris / Victualler /../../Sun Fire Office records held at
Guildhall Library **
1827/John Fairbrother / Victualler /../../Sun Fire Office records held at
Guildhall Library **
1828/John Fairbrother / Licensed Victualler /../../London Gazette, 10
October 1828 **
1829/Joseph Parkes / Victualler & Goldsmith /../../Sun Fire Office records
held at Guildhall Library **
1830/Joseph Parkes / Lately Licensed Victualler /../../The Law Advertiser,
Volume 8 **
1833/Joseph Crane / Public House Keeper /../../Proceedings of the Old Bailey
**
1839/Jonas Crane/../../../Pigots Directory ****
1842/Chas. Speed/../../../Robson’s Directory **
1844/John Beeck/../../../Thompson’s Directory **
1851/George Dungar/../../../Finsbury Petty Sessions ****
1869/Wm Fielding/../../../Post Office Directory ****
1872/William Fielding/../../../P.O. Directory **
1874/W Fielding/../../../H.D. Miles London & Suburban Licensed Victuallers'
Directory **
1881/Sarah Fielding/Licensed Victualler, Widow/46/Hoxton, Middlesex/Census
****
1881/William R Fielding/Son, General Embosser & Chaser/24/Clerkenwell,
Middlesex/Census
1881/Henry C Fielding/Son, Diamond Setter (Jeweller)/19/Shoreditch,
Middlesex/Census
1881/Percy Fielding/Son, Artificial Florist/17/Shoreditch, Middlesex/Census
1881/Walter Fielding/Son, Silver Smith/16/St Lukes, Middlesex/Census
1881/Rowland Fielding/Son/13/St Lukes, Middlesex/Census
1881/Albert Fielding/Son/9/St Lukes, Middlesex/Census
1881/Rosa Fielding/Daughter/4/St Lukes, Middlesex/Census
1881/Edward Hillman/Waiter (Inn)/49/Brighton, Sussex/Census
1881/Sophia Daye/General Servant/44/Woolwich, Kent/Census
1882/Mrs Sarah Fielding/../../../Post Office Directory ****
1884/Clara Fielding/../../../Post Office Directory ****
1891/Thomas Reeves/../../../Post Office Directory ****
1895/Philip Brinkman/../../../Post Office Directory ****
1899/Wm Bennett/../../../Post Office Directory ****
1901/Margaret M Blick/Publican, Widow/57/Holborn, London/Census ****
1901/John E Blick/Son, Barman/36/Brixton, London/Census
1901/Lily M Pearless/Grand Daughter/7/Bermondsey, London/Census
1901/Helen Blick/Daughter in Law/28/Sawbridge/Census
1901/Clara Taylor/Barmaid/18/Limehous, London/Census
1910/Reginald Arthur Coldham/../../../Post Office Directory ****
1921/John Geo Roberts King/../../../Post Office Directory ****
1934/Rt Chas Galloway/../../../Kellys Directory ****
1938/Rt Chas Galloway/../../../Post Office Directory ****
